OPERATION
WARNING:
To reduce the risk of injury, always make sure the
rip fence is parallel to the blade before beginning
any operation.
TO SET ThE RIP fENCE SCALE INDICATOR
TO ThE BLADE
See Figure 24.
Use the indicator on the rip fence to position the fence along
the scale on the front rail.
NOTE: The anti-kickback pawls and blade guard assembly
must be removed to perform this adjustment. Reinstall the
blade guard assembly when the adjustment is complete.
Begin with the blade at a zero angle (straight up).
 Unplug the saw.
 Loosen the rip fence by lifting the locking lever.
 Using a framing square, set the rip fence 2 in. from the
blade tip edge.
 Loosen the screw on the scale indicator.
 Tighten the screw and check the dimension and the rip
fence.
TO USE ThE RIP fENCE
See Figure 25.
 Place the rear lip on the rear of the saw table and pull
slightly toward the front of the unit.
 Lower the front end of the rip fence onto the guide
surfaces on top of the front rail.
 Push the locking lever down to automatically align and
secure the fence.
Check for a smooth gliding action. If adjustments are needed,
see To Check the Alignment of the Rip fence to the Blade
in the Adjustment section of this manual.
